#BAD09B Hex color

#BAD09B

The hexadecimal color code #BAD09B corresponds to the code RGB( 186, 208, 155 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,73 level), green (at 0,82 level) and blue (at 0,61 level). Its brightness is 71% and its saturation is 36%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 37% and blue at 28%.
